What is the average salary in Leesburg, FL?
Job seekers in Leesburg, FL, can find a variety of salary opportunities. The average yearly salary in Leesburg is $48,440. This makes it a decent place to work for those looking to build their careers. Salaries range from about $28,000 to $130,000.
Different industries offer different salary ranges. For example, those in the healthcare and education sectors earn around $28,000 to $37,000 per year. On the other hand, those in management or technical fields earn more, with salaries around $65,000 to $84,000 annually. The highest-paying jobs in Leesburg are in the finance and legal sectors, with salaries up to $130,000 a year. These figures give job seekers a clear idea of what to expect in various industries.

How does the cost of living in Leesburg, FL compare to the national average?

Leesburg, Florida, shows a cost of living that differs from the nationwide average in several key areas. Housing costs in Leesburg are notably lower, with an index of 85, which is 15% below the national average of 100. This means that expenses related to housing, such as rent or mortgage payments, are more affordable in Leesburg. For groceries, the index stands at 95, only 5% below the average, suggesting that food costs remain relatively close to the national average. Transportation costs in Leesburg reflect a minor decrease, with an index of 90, making them 10% below the national average. This indicates that commuting and other transportation-related expenses are less expensive in Leesburg compared to the rest of the country. Healthcare costs are also slightly below the average, with an index of 97, which is a 3% decrease. This slight reduction may help ease some of the financial burdens associated with healthcare. Miscellaneous expenses, including entertainment and personal care, have an index of 92, showing a minor 8% decrease from the national average. Overall, Leesburg presents a cost of living that is generally lower than the national average, with a few areas where costs remain close to the national benchmark.
